Introduction: Deciphering Data with DAX
Alright, so you're diving into the world of data analysis, huh? Well, buckle up because we're about to embark on a journey into the realm of DAX (Data Analysis Expressions) functions in Power BI. These little guys are like the secret sauce that turns your raw data into gold mines of insights.
Getting Started: DAX Demystified
First things first, let's wrap our heads around what DAX functions are all about. Think of them as the magic wands of Power BI – they help you perform all sorts of tricks on your data, from simple math calculations to complex analytical wizardry.
Understanding the Syntax: It's Like Speaking DAX-ish
Now, DAX might seem a bit cryptic at first, but fear not! Once you get the hang of its syntax, it'll feel like second nature. Just remember, it's all about function names followed by arguments in parentheses – kind of like giving instructions to a robot, but way cooler.
Let's Get Basic: Meet the DAX Superstars
We've got some heavy hitters in the world of DAX – SUM, AVERAGE, COUNT – you name it! These guys are your go-to for crunching numbers and getting quick insights without breaking a sweat.
Crafting Calculated Columns: Adding Some Data Magic
Ever wished your dataset could do more than just sit there? Well, with DAX, you can breathe life into your columns by creating calculated columns. It's like giving your data superpowers – they can now adapt, react, and transform based on your commands.
Putting DAX to Work: The Art of Calculated Columns
Creating calculated columns is where the real fun begins. You get to write expressions that tell your data how to behave – whether it's calculating profit margins, forecasting trends, or predicting the next big thing.
Showtime: Calculated Columns in Action
Once you've unleashed your calculated columns into the wild, you'll be amazed at what they can do. Suddenly, your dataset isn't just a collection of numbers – it's a treasure trove of insights waiting to be discovered.
Mastering Measures: Taking Data Analysis to the Next Level
Now, if calculated columns are the sidekicks, measures are the superheroes of Power BI. These bad boys swoop in to save the day with their dynamic aggregations and real-time calculations.
The Power of Measures: A Game-Changer in Data Analysis
Measures are like the Swiss Army knives of Power BI – they can slice, dice, and analyze your data from every angle imaginable. Need to calculate year-over-year growth? No problem. Want to track sales trends? Piece of cake.
Unleashing DAX Magic: Crafting Measures That Wow
Writing measures with DAX is where the real magic happens. With functions like CALCULATE and SUMX at your disposal, you can perform complex calculations with ease and precision, turning your data into actionable insights.
Advanced DAX Techniques: Pushing the Boundaries of Analysis
Ready to take your data analysis skills to the next level? Strap in, because we're about to dive into some advanced DAX techniques that'll blow your mind.
Time Travel with DAX: Exploring Time Intelligence Functions
Time intelligence functions in DAX let you travel through time (figuratively, of course) to analyze historical data, forecast future trends, and uncover hidden patterns. With functions like SAMEPERIODLASTYEAR and TOTALYTD, you can perform time-based calculations like a pro.
Navigating the Filter Universe: Understanding Filter Context
Filter context is like the invisible force that governs your data analysis in Power BI. Understanding how it works and how to manipulate it with functions like ALL and FILTER is key to creating dynamic and responsive reports.
Real-World Applications: From Theory to Practice
Now that we've covered the basics and the not-so-basics, let's see how DAX functions are used in the real world to solve complex business problems and drive actionable insights.
Case Studies: Stories from the Trenches
We'll dive into real-life examples of organizations using DAX functions to tackle everything from sales forecasting to customer segmentation. These case studies will show you how DAX can transform raw data into strategic assets.
Beyond the Basics: Advanced Data Analysis Techniques
From cohort analysis to predictive modeling, we'll explore some advanced data analysis techniques that leverage the power of DAX functions to uncover hidden insights and drive business growth.
Conclusion: The Power of DAX Unleashed
And there you have it – a crash course in using DAX functions in Power BI for advanced data analysis. Armed with this knowledge, you're ready to conquer the world of data and unleash the full potential of your datasets.
FAQs (Frequently Asked Questions)
Q: Is DAX difficult to learn? A: Like any new skill, learning DAX takes time and practice. However, with dedication and persistence, you'll soon become a DAX master.
Q: Can I use DAX functions in other data analysis tools? A: While DAX is primarily associated with Power BI, it can also be used in other Microsoft products like Excel and SQL Server Analysis Services (SSAS).
Q: How do I troubleshoot errors in DAX formulas? A: Troubleshooting DAX errors involves carefully examining your formulas, checking for syntax errors, and verifying data relationships. Online forums and communities can also provide helpful insights.
Q: Are there any limitations to what DAX can do? A: While DAX is incredibly powerful, it does have its limitations, particularly in terms of scalability and performance with large datasets. However, with proper optimization and best practices, these limitations can be mitigated.
Q: Where can I learn more about DAX functions? A: There are plenty of resources available online, including books, courses, tutorials, and community forums, where you can deepen your understanding of DAX and enhance your data analysis skills.